When it comes to pigment, there’s no single solution that works for everyone. Different types of discoloration respond to different treatments, and knowing which approach suits your skin is key to achieving the best results.
Skincare: The First Line of Defense
Mild or early pigment often responds beautifully to consistent skincare. Ingredients like vitamin C, niacinamide, and gentle exfoliants can help even out tone, brighten skin, and prevent new discoloration from forming.
Peels: Refresh and Reveal
Chemical peels work to remove the surface layer of skin, helping fade pigment faster while revealing fresher, brighter skin underneath. They’re a great option when you want to accelerate results beyond what skincare alone can achieve.
Lasers: Target Stubborn Spots
For pigment that doesn’t budge with skincare or peels, laser treatments can target specific areas with precision. Lasers are particularly effective for stubborn or deep discoloration, offering dramatic results when other methods fall short.
The Secret to Success: Matching Treatment to Your Skin
The key to clear, even skin is choosing the right approach for your specific pigment and skin type. What works for one person may not be effective for another, so a personalized plan is essential.
